Kimmelstiel-Wilson disease (kim-ĕl-steel wil-sŏn) n. a disease in which diabetes mellitus is associated with the nephrotic syndrome, which results from breakdown of the glomeruli of the kidneys. [ P. Kimmelstiel (1900–70), German-born pathologist; C. Wilson (1906– ), British physician]
